One Summer - David Baldacci It is Christmas and Jack Armstrong is lying on his deathbed hoping to make it long enough to spend the holiday with his wife and children. The tragedy worsens when Jack’s wife is suddenly killed in a car accident. He blames himself as he watches his children dispersed to various relatives and he enters a hospice. Miraculously, he begins to fight the disease ravaging his body and, against all odds, beats it. Now he has to face life as a single father.

I suppose even authors deserve a break from the tried and true. Although a heartwarming tale, I definitely prefer Mr. Baldacci’s political thrillers.
